(Reuters) -
Amazon.com Inc (AMZN.O) has appointed a senior
Microsoft Corp (MSFT.O) executive to head its U.S. advertising
sales as the global Internet retailer ramps up its online ad
business, The New York Post reported.
Lisa Utzschneider, who worked at Microsoft for 10 years, will become senior vice president of national ad sales for Amazon, the Post said citing e-mails announcing her departure.
Amazon has not publicly announced the hiring, the Post said.
Amazon and Microsoft were not available for comment.
